Islamabad police on Thursday arrested a notorious fraudster in Achabal area of Islamabad district.

The spokesman said that a complaint was received by Rasool Teli resident of Uttresso in police station Achabal that an unknown person in the garb of assisting in the withdrawal of cash, fraudulently exchanged his ATM card with the card of the complainant and thereafter withdrew an amount of Rs 36000 from his account.

On this information, a case FIR no 134/17 under section 420 RPC was registered in Police Station Achabal and investigation was set into the motion.

The police with the help of CCTV footage the fraudster was identified as Imran Ahmad Sheikh, son of Ghulam Nabi Sheikh, a resident of Hardu -Schen Dialgam and arrested him.

Police said that the said cheater has looted many people during the past few years. Police said that the said person is impersonating and posturing himself as ATM guard in the different ATM cabins.

The said person is also booked in various cases like FIR NO 134/2017 under Section 420 RPC of Police station Achabal, FIR no.153/17 under Section 420,379 RPC of Police Station Bijbehara, FIR  NO. 17/18 under Section 420, 380 RPC of Police station Mattan, FIR. No. 30/18 under Section 420 RPC and FIR no.36/08 of Police station Ram Munshi Bagh Srinagar.

The people are requested not to share their PIN with unknown persons and seek the help of only bank officials in case of problem/inconvenience while withdrawing the cash from ATMs.
